Programme Structure
Week 1 – Foundations of AI Productivity Engineering
Build a foundational understanding of LLMs, AI engineering tools, prompt engineering, context engineering, MCP fundamentals, and AI engineering workflows.
Week 2 – Structured Prompt-Driven Development (SPDD)
Learn how to transform prompts into engineering artifacts using structured frameworks, traceability practices, and specification-driven development approaches.
Week 3 – AI-Assisted Engineering and Agentic Delivery
Apply AI across debugging, testing, code reviews, security validation, and software delivery workflows. Design Planner, Coder, and Reviewer agents, implement BMAD engineering practices, orchestrate multi-agent systems, and build Agentic CI/CD pipelines with quality gates and human-in-the-loop controls.
Week 4 – Evaluation, Governance, and Enterprise Adoption
Develop evaluation frameworks using golden datasets, regression suites, hallucination detection, and LLM-as-Judge techniques. Measure productivity using DORA metrics while implementing governance controls aligned with NIST AI RMF, ISO 42001, and enterprise AI adoption practices.
